Batman Begins

A gothic, dark scene of Gotham City indeed.

Awesome piece of movie, but, I'd still prefer Keaton as Batman (personal opinion, I guess.)

From training in the League of Shadows, to protector of Gotham by ridding it of the criminals. Nice clue-in to the initial movie which started it all, Batman, by having the introduction of the Joker.

And the new Batmobile (or BatTumbler?!) certainly rocks! The way the police tried to describe the Batmobile whilst chasing was entertaining, and surprisingly funny. Not to forget, the race-to-save-the-lady-in-the-Batmobile-whilst-her-life-is-on-the-balance certainly is cool. To top it off, we get to see the Batmobile 'fly' and the way Batman engages the weapon systems, it is certainly awesome (lying down position a la sniping position).



This movie also explores how Batman chose his path admist the darkness he finds himself him after the death of his parents. In a sense, this movie was great in the delivery, and better yet with the usage of the CGI.

One thing niggling me was the strange accent he had when he dons the Batsuit, it seemed different from normal Bruce Wayne. Probably he had a voice-changer to hide his true identity.

All in all, thumbs up, and kudos to this movie. Can't wait for the next one!
